The cardiotoxicity and neurotoxicity of aconitine and similar alkaloids are due to their steps around the voltage-delicate sodium channels of your mobile membranes of excitable tissues, such as the myocardium, nerves, aconitine and muscles. As Beforehand explained, aconitine binds with superior affinity into the open up state with the voltage-sensitive sodium channels at web page two, therefore creating a persistent activation from the sodium channels, which turn out to be refractory to excitation. The electrophysiological system of arrhythmia induction is induced activity as a result of delayed soon after-depolarization and early soon after-depolarization.

Aconitine can communicate with the voltage-dependent sodium-ion channels, which can be proteins within the mobile membranes of excitable tissues, including cardiac and skeletal muscles and neurons. These proteins are extremely selective for sodium ions.

Aconite's alkaloids Use a slender therapeutic index and the alkaloid style and amount vary with species, spot of harvest, and adequacy of processing. Processing may minimize alkaloid material and/or alter alkaloid composition, So lowering potency; however, poisoning should occur once the use of processed aconite root.
In animal types, aconitine and related compounds are actually shown to possess anti-inflammatory and analgesic Homes. Studies working with mechanical and thermal stimuli to lead to suffering in mice have revealed that, at sub-analgesic doses, processed Aconitum root administered orally, both partly and dose-dependently inhibited the development of morphine tolerance in morphine-naive mice and reversed now made morphine tolerance in morphine-tolerant mice in comparison with placebo.
